Ingredients That Bring the Flavor Together
Every ingredient in this pasta plays an important role. Chicken breast is the main protein, providing a lean, tender base that absorbs the smoky BBQ flavors beautifully. Bacon adds crunch and richness, creating contrast with the creamy sauce.
Pasta such as penne, rigatoni, or ziti works best because it holds the sauce well. Spinach adds freshness and a slight earthiness that balances the richness of the sauce.
Honey BBQ sauce is the star flavor, delivering smoky, sweet, and tangy notes. Heavy cream or half-and-half creates the creamy texture that ties everything together.
Garlic and onion build a savory foundation, while Parmesan cheese adds depth and enhances the overall richness. Olive oil or butter helps with browning and flavor development, and simple seasonings like salt, pepper, and paprika round everything out.
How to Make Creamy Smoky Honey BBQ Chicken Pasta Step by Step
Start by cooking the pasta in well-salted water until al dente. Drain and set aside, reserving a little pasta water in case you need to loosen the sauce later.
In a large skillet, cook the bacon until crispy. Remove it from the pan and set it aside, leaving a bit of the bacon fat for flavor. Add the chicken to the same pan, season lightly, and cook until golden on the outside and fully cooked through. Remove and slice or cube the chicken.
In the same skillet, add onion and garlic and cook until soft and fragrant. Stir in the honey BBQ sauce and let it warm gently, allowing the flavors to deepen.
Lower the heat and add the cream, stirring until the sauce becomes smooth and creamy. Add Parmesan cheese and stir until melted and incorporated.
Return the chicken to the skillet, followed by the cooked pasta. Toss everything together until well coated in the sauce. Add the spinach and stir until just wilted.
Finish by stirring in the crispy bacon and adjusting seasoning as needed. If the sauce is too thick, add a splash of reserved pasta water to reach your desired consistency.
Tips for the Best Creamy BBQ Chicken Pasta
For the best flavor, use a smoky honey BBQ sauce rather than a very sweet one. This keeps the dish balanced and prevents it from becoming overly sugary.
Cook the bacon until truly crispy so it holds its texture in the sauce. Slightly undercook the pasta so it doesn’t become soft when mixed with the sauce.
Always add the cream on low heat to prevent curdling. Taste the sauce before combining everything and adjust sweetness, salt, or smokiness as needed.
Delicious Variations to Try
This pasta is incredibly adaptable. For a spicier version, add chili flakes or a dash of hot sauce. For extra smokiness, use smoked paprika or a splash of liquid smoke.
You can substitute chicken thighs for chicken breast if you prefer juicier meat. Turkey bacon can be used for a lighter option, and mushrooms can be added for extra depth and texture.
For a lighter version, use half-and-half instead of heavy cream and increase the amount of spinach or add other greens like kale.

How to Store and Reheat Leftovers
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to three days. When reheating, add a small splash of cream or milk to loosen the sauce and heat gently to maintain the creamy texture.
This pasta can be frozen, though the sauce may slightly change texture. For best results, freeze without the spinach and add fresh spinach when reheating.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Overheating the cream can cause the sauce to separate, so keep the heat low. Using overly sweet BBQ sauce can overpower the dish, so choose one with smoky and savory notes.
Adding spinach too early can make it overly soft, and overcrowding the pan can prevent proper browning of the chicken.
